I’ve seen some insanely detailed HUDs while doing research for this site. I have no idea how anyone can have 20+ stats on a HUD and still be efficient. The first obstacle here is the amount of available screen space for the HUD. Heads up players have the luxury of much more screen real estate [...]

Intro to PFR PFR is a frequently used stat to judge preflop aggression. This stat is increased when a player makes a raise preflop and decreases when a player makes a call. Like VPIP, this statistic is displayed as a percentage between 0 and 100. The higher the number the more often the player is [...]
